China urges Iran to show flexibility, pragmatism
CHINESE President Hu Jintao met with Iranian counterpart Mahmoud Ahmadinejad in Beijing yesterday and told him that it is China's policy to solve Iranian nuclear issues through dialogue and cooperation.
Hu said that China hopes the Iranian side can weigh up the situation during talks in Baghdad, take a flexible and pragmatic approach, have serious talks with all six related nations, and enhance cooperation with the International Atomic Energy Agency to ease tensions.
He also said China will continue to play a constructive role in settling the issue through peaceful means. China would like to work with Iran in strengthening exchanges between the two nations' top leadership, governmental bodies, legislatures and political parties, he added.
